I have the amazing opportunity to open a café here in San Antonio, a dream of mine since I launched honeysuckle in 2016. I am so excited that someone sees the need for creative women of color to lend their talent and voice to the culinary community, but I seek some funds to make this opportunity a reality.
Most recently, honeysuckle's catering orders and popups came to a halt and the COVID-19 pandemic nearly destroyed my business. I received no aid from the government, and pivoted and sacrificed to make ends meet. I seriously considered abandoning honeysuckle, until a mentor of mine encouraged me that there were better times to come. I am truly blessed that I have been given the chance to reimagine my culinary talents into a permanent space, and I take this next chapter to heart.
I funded and bootstrapped honeysuckle with simply an idea, the ganas, and much help from family and friends who believed in my talent and hoped I would succeed. I have always had overwhelming support from our community, and have loved to serve and surprise you all with the next whimsical and wonderful treat that I have up my sleeve. With a bit of seed money, I know I can create something even more wonderful.
I hope the new space will be a place where we can gather when it's safe. It will be somewhere where we are united by our love of food and incredible hospitality. I am so eager to provide jobs, create a safe space to give back to the community, and bring a little light and levity again through my dessert concepts.
While I need help to fulfill my dream, so many other existing businesses are also trying to make ends meet and serve their communities safely. I am happy to dedicate 5% of what this campaign raises to other micro-business owners who have been unable to receive aid during the pandemic.
